A global service sector organisation is seeking a Group Accountant to support high-quality financial reporting and consolidation in Glasgow. The ideal candidate will be a fully qualified accountant with experience in statutory accounts under IFRS and UK GAAP.
Responsibilities include:
- Preparing monthly reports
- Ensuring compliance
- Driving process improvements
This role offers a competitive salary of up to Β£55,000, hybrid working, and a comprehensive benefits package.
